Explicitly software managed cache systems are postulated as a solution for power considerations in computing devices. The savings expected in a SoftCache lies in the removal of tag storage, associativity logic, comparators, and other hardware dedicated to memory hierarchies. The penalty lies in high cache-miss cost and additional instructions required to effect a cache model. In this paper, we characterize SoftCaches by placing them in the overall computing landscape, analyzing the energy and space trade-offs. We present results that indicate a SoftCache saves power and space over hardware caches. Based on the TSMC 0.25um process from MOSIS, we use schematic and layout representations of hardware and SoftCache models for comparison. Accoun...
According to the International Technology Roadmap for Semiconductors (ITRS), the minimum feature siz...
Recently there has been a lot of effort in making the Internet of Things (IoT) a reality. A central ...
Cache working-set adaptation is key as embedded systems move to multiprocessor and Simultaneous Mult...
We propose a SoftCache for low-power and reduced die area while providing application flexibility. O...
... embedded devices to have the benefits of a memory hierarchy without the hardware costs. A softwa...
Abstract Several studies have shown that about 40 % or more of the energy consumption on embedded s...
Energy consumption is a major concern in many embedded computing systems. Several studies have shown...
Caches consume a significant amount of energy in modern microprocessors. To design an energy-efficie...
Embedded processors are often characterized by limited resources and are optimized for specific appl...
Minimizing power consumption continues to grow as a critical design issue for many platforms, from ...
Journal ArticleModern processors dedicate more than half their chip area to large L2 and L3 caches ...
Energy consumption is a major concern in most forms of embedded computing systems. Several studies h...
Several studies have shown that cache memories account for more than 40% of the total energy consume...
Minimizing power consumption continues to grow as a critical design issue for many platforms, from e...
Recent studies have shown that peripheral circuits, including decoders, wordline drivers, input and ...
According to the International Technology Roadmap for Semiconductors (ITRS), the minimum feature siz...
Recently there has been a lot of effort in making the Internet of Things (IoT) a reality. A central ...
Cache working-set adaptation is key as embedded systems move to multiprocessor and Simultaneous Mult...
We propose a SoftCache for low-power and reduced die area while providing application flexibility. O...
... embedded devices to have the benefits of a memory hierarchy without the hardware costs. A softwa...
Abstract Several studies have shown that about 40 % or more of the energy consumption on embedded s...
Energy consumption is a major concern in many embedded computing systems. Several studies have shown...
Caches consume a significant amount of energy in modern microprocessors. To design an energy-efficie...
Embedded processors are often characterized by limited resources and are optimized for specific appl...
Minimizing power consumption continues to grow as a critical design issue for many platforms, from ...
Journal ArticleModern processors dedicate more than half their chip area to large L2 and L3 caches ...
Energy consumption is a major concern in most forms of embedded computing systems. Several studies h...
Several studies have shown that cache memories account for more than 40% of the total energy consume...
Minimizing power consumption continues to grow as a critical design issue for many platforms, from e...
Recent studies have shown that peripheral circuits, including decoders, wordline drivers, input and ...
According to the International Technology Roadmap for Semiconductors (ITRS), the minimum feature siz...
Recently there has been a lot of effort in making the Internet of Things (IoT) a reality. A central ...
Cache working-set adaptation is key as embedded systems move to multiprocessor and Simultaneous Mult...